TLDR : Answer Summary
A user inquired whether their Thai friend could travel to Finland with a tourist visa if they provided an invitation. Responses indicate that a tourist visa is needed, and while it might be challenging for Thai nationals to gain approval unless they meet certain criteria (like marriage or financial means), it is possible. Suggestions included checking proper visa channels, considering alternate Schengen countries for easier visa acquisition, and joining related support groups for updates on travel regulations.
